Understanding Real Estate Brokerage: The Role and Responsibilities

what does a realtor do for a buyer

In the realm of real estate brokerage, understanding the multifaceted role of a realtor is paramount for both sellers and buyers. A real estate broker acts as a vital intermediary between property owners and prospective purchasers, navigating the complex landscape of transactions. Their primary duty revolves around facilitating effective communication, ensuring all parties involved have access to accurate market information. This involves a deep knowledge of local neighborhoods, trends, and comparable sales data, which a realtor leverages to advise both buyers and sellers on setting appropriate listing prices.

For buyers, what does a realtor do? They serve as a dedicated advocate, offering personalized guidance throughout the search process. A buyer agent’s responsibilities encompass a broad spectrum: from listening to their client’s needs and preferences to identifying suitable properties that align with those criteria. They organize viewings, negotiate on behalf of the buyer, and provide expert insights into the legal, financial, and practical aspects of purchasing a property. Moreover, they stay abreast of market shifts, ensuring buyers make informed decisions. For instance, in today’s competitive markets, where homes can sell quickly, a realtor may employ strategies like making competitive offers or suggesting creative financing options to help buyers secure their dream homes.

How a Realtor Helps Buyers: Strategies and Expertise Unlocked

what does a realtor do for a buyer

A Realtor plays a pivotal role in navigating the complex landscape of real estate for buyers. Beyond simply showing properties, what does a realtor do for a buyer? They act as a dedicated advocate, leveraging their market expertise and industry connections to ensure a successful transaction. A buyer agent’s responsibilities extend from understanding the client’s unique needs and preferences to employing strategic tactics that can lead to significant savings or access to hard-to-find listings.

One of the key roles of a Realtor is to provide insights into market trends, pricing dynamics, and neighborhood nuances that buyers may not readily appreciate. They analyze comparable sales data to help clients make informed offers, avoiding overpaying and maximizing their investment. Realtors also serve as facilitators, coordinating various aspects of the buying process from start to finish. They handle negotiations with sellers, arrange financing through trusted partners, and oversee inspections and repairs to protect the buyer’s interests. By delegating these tasks, buyers can focus on their core responsibilities while relying on their Realtor’s expertise for a smoother experience. Moreover, a skilled buyer agent stays abreast of emerging trends, new developments, and community changes that might impact property values, ensuring clients make well-informed choices that resonate with their long-term goals.

The process begins with understanding the buyer’s needs and preferences. A realtor will conduct in-depth consultations to determine budget, desired location, property type, and specific features. Armed with this information, they can tailor their search to include listings that match the client’s criteria. This personalized approach ensures buyers don’t waste time viewing properties that don’t align with their vision or budget. Moreover, a buyer agent remains in constant communication, providing market updates and promptly responding to any questions or concerns.

During negotiations, a professional realtor acts as a bridge between the buyer and seller, advocating for their client’s best interests. They leverage their industry connections and negotiation skills to secure favorable terms, including price reductions, improved inspection outcomes, and faster closing times. By employing strategic tactics and staying informed about market conditions, they help buyers make well-informed decisions while ensuring they get the best possible deal.
